Vector Databases: The New Backbone of Intelligent Backend Systems

Abstract:

 

In the age of AI-powered applications, traditional databases are no longer sufficient to manage and retrieve unstructured, high-dimensional data such as text, images, and embeddings. This keynote introduces software engineers to vector databases—specialized systems built for similarity search over vectorized data—and their growing importance in modern backend architecture.
We’ll explore how vector search works, including fundamental concepts like embedding generation, distance metrics (cosine, Euclidean, dot product), and indexing strategies (IVF, HNSW, PQ). Through practical examples and live code demos, attendees will learn how to integrate vector search into real-world systems using tools like PostgreSQL + pgvector.
The session also dives into best practices for vector storage, approximate nearest neighbor (ANN) search and scaling strategies. By the end of the session, engineers will be equipped with the foundational knowledge and hands-on tools needed to build intelligent, performant, and scalable applications powered by vector search.
 

Profile: 

Vinay Soni is a seasoned software engineer with extensive experience in machine learning platforms, cloud computing (Azure and AWS), and large-scale distributed systems. He currently serves as a Staff Engineer at LinkedIn, where he leads the backend engineering efforts for LinkedIn’s Feed recommendation system, powering content delivery for hundreds of millions of users.
Prior to LinkedIn, Vinay held key engineering roles at Apple, Amazon, and Microsoft, where he led the development of scalable platforms for data transformation, ML infrastructure, and backend systems.
He holds a Master’s degree in Computer Science from Georgia Tech, and his technical interests are AI engineering, cloud computing, distributed systems and data engineering.
Vinay is passionate about designing resilient, high-impact backend systems that bridge infrastructure and intelligent applications. He actively mentors engineers and contributes to advancing industry best practices in backend architecture and AI engineering.
